Common Misconceptions Concerning Assessment Frequency



One common misunderstanding about evaluation regularity is that performing evaluations just when there show up indicators of parasites is sufficient. While awaiting visible indications might seem like an economical method, insects can commonly remain covert up until their numbers have dramatically enhanced, making it more challenging and a lot more expensive to eliminate them.

Normal examinations, also in the absence of noticeable parasite discoveries, can aid identify infestations in their onset, preventing considerable damage to your home.

Performance of Preventative Actions



To effectively take care of insect problems, carrying out preventative steps is important in keeping a pest-free setting. Below are four essential steps you can take to maintain pests at bay:

1. ** Seal Entry Things: ** Conduct a complete evaluation of your home to determine and seal any fractures or openings where insects can go into. Usage caulk or weather condition stripping to seal voids around home windows, doors, pipelines, and vents.
